See the // License for the specific language governing rights and limitations under // the License. // // The Original Code is eCos - Embedded Configurable Operating System, // released September 30, 1998. // // The Initial Developer of the Original Code is Red Hat. // Portions created by Red Hat are // Copyright (C) 1998, 1999, 2000 Red Hat, Inc. // All Rights Reserved. // ------------------------------------------- // //####COPYRIGHTEND#### //================================================================= //#####DESCRIPTIONBEGIN#### // // Author(s): ctarpy, jlarmour // Contributors: // Date: 2000-04-30 // Description: Contains testcode for C library div() function // // //####DESCRIPTIONEND#### // INCLUDES #include <stdlib.h> #include <cyg/infra/testcase.h> // FUNCTIONS int main( int argc, char *argv[] ) { int num, denom; div_t result; CYG_TEST_INIT(); CYG_TEST_INFO("Starting tests from testcase " __FILE__ " for C library " "div() function"); num = 10232; denom = 43; result = div(num, denom); CYG_TEST_PASS_FAIL( (result.quot==237) && (result.rem==41), "div( 10232, 43 )"); num = 4232; denom = 2000; result = div(num, denom); CYG_TEST_PASS_FAIL( (result.quot==2) && (result.rem==232), "div( 4232, 2000 )"); num = 20; denom = 20; result = div(num, denom); CYG_TEST_PASS_FAIL( (result.quot==1) && (result.rem==0), "div( 20, 20 )"); num = -5; denom = 4; result = div(num, denom); CYG_TEST_PASS_FAIL( (result.quot==-1) && (result.rem==-1), "div( -5, 4 )"); num = 5; denom = -4; result = div(num, denom); CYG_TEST_PASS_FAIL( (result.quot==-1) && (result.rem==1), "div( 5, -4 )"); num = -5; denom = -3; result = div(num, denom); CYG_TEST_PASS_FAIL( (result.quot==1) && (result.rem==-2), "div( -5, -3 )"); num = -7; denom = -7; result = div(num, denom); CYG_TEST_PASS_FAIL( (result.quot==1) && (result.rem==0), "div( -7, -7 )"); CYG_TEST_FINISH("Finished tests from testcase " __FILE__ " for C library " "div() function"); } // main() // EOF div.c
